Member Of Technical Staff 1 - C++

2 years

0 Lacs

Posted:4 days ago| Platform: Linkedin logo

Apply

Work Mode

On-site

Job Type

Full Time

Job Description

Hungry, Humble, Honest, with Heart

The Opportunity

We are looking for a Software Engineer who is passionate about building high-performance, multithreaded systems using C++. This is a great opportunity for an early-career engineer to learn and contribute to the design and development of scalable, distributed systems in a fast-paced, startup-like environment.If you're excited by the journey from idea to implementation and want to grow within a team that values innovation, ownership, and technical depth, then you’ll be a great fit.

About The Team

At Nutanix, you will have the opportunity to be part of the Insights Data Fabric (IDF) team, consisting of 40 high-performing individuals spread across locations in the US and India. The team culture at IDF is one of collaboration, innovation, and excellence, where every team member's contribution is valued and acknowledged. Working within this dynamic team, you will have the chance to learn from some of the best minds in the industry and work on cutting-edge projects that push the boundaries of technology.

Your Role

  • Contribute to the design and development of core components in C++, with a focus on performance, multithreading, and reliability.
  • Support in translating high-level designs (HLD) into low-level implementation plans (LLD) under the guidance of senior engineers.
  • Write clean, efficient, and maintainable code with a focus on thread safety and system performance.
  • Collaborate with senior engineers, product managers, and QA to build features that solve real customer problems.
  • Participate in code reviews and learn best practices in system design, development, and testing.
  • Continuously improve your technical skills and grow your understanding of large-scale distributed systems.

What You Will Bring

  • 1–2 years of experience in software development, with a Bachelor’s or Master’s degree in Computer Science or a related field.
  • Strong programming skills in C++, with hands-on experience in multithreaded development.
  • Good understanding of object-oriented design, data structures, and algorithms.
  • Familiarity with High-Level Design (HLD) and Low-Level Design (LLD) concepts.
  • Experience working in a Linux development environment; familiarity with Git and development workflows.
  • A growth mindset with strong communication skills and a desire to work in a collaborative, high-impact team.

Mock Interview

Practice Video Interview with JobPe AI

Start Job-Specific Interview
cta

Start Your Job Search Today

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.

Job Application AI Bot

Job Application AI Bot

Apply to 20+ Portals in one click

Download Now

Download the Mobile App

Instantly access job listings, apply easily, and track applications.

coding practice

Enhance Your Skills

Practice coding challenges to boost your skills

Start Practicing Now
Nutanix logo
Nutanix

Software Development

San Jose California

RecommendedJobs for You